Solution for y-4x+3y+2x+x= equation:


Simplifying
y + -4x + 3y + 2x + x = 0

Reorder the terms:
-4x + 2x + x + y + 3y = 0

Combine like terms: -4x + 2x = -2x
-2x + x + y + 3y = 0

Combine like terms: -2x + x = -1x
-1x + y + 3y = 0

Combine like terms: y + 3y = 4y
-1x + 4y = 0

Solving
-1x + 4y = 0

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-4y' to each side of the equation.
-1x + 4y + -4y = 0 + -4y

Combine like terms: 4y + -4y = 0
-1x + 0 = 0 + -4y
-1x = 0 + -4y
Remove the zero:
-1x = -4y

Divide each side by '-1'.
x = 4y

Simplifying
x = 4y
